Output 51de1f581c01b0633681fe9d92b221a3ab72fbb0e06fea5ed517315b03e474a1:51

value
397511
script pubkey
OP_0 OP_PUSHBYTES_20 96bf9fc93c043dba0f9ac8a823d8cb234f00f11a
address
bc1qj6leljfuqs7m5ru6ez5z8kxtyd8spug6zgwp6k
transaction
51de1f581c01b0633681fe9d92b221a3ab72fbb0e06fea5ed517315b03e474a1
confirmations
7330
spent
true